1

通过尝试将消息发布到用户的 Facebook 墙上,我只会收到有关该用户的最新信息,例如朋友和喜欢。

我正在使用 Flash CS 6 和 AS3:

    var dorequest:URLRequest = new URLRequest("https://graph.facebook.com/[user-id]/feed?message=helloworld&access_token=[token])
    dorequest.method = URLRequestMethod.POST; 
loader.load(dorequest);

我是 Graph API 的新手——我在这里想念什么?谢谢。

4

1 回答 1

0

Adobe 有一个 AS3 Facebook API:

https://code.google.com/p/facebook-actionscript-api/

您需要先处理登录,但这里是您发布到墙上的方式:

var params:Object = {   
    message: text,
    link: 'your link here',
    caption: 'Text to display 1',
    name: 'Text to display 2',
    description: 'Description',
    picture: 'image url here'
};

Facebook.api( 'me/feed', onComplete, params, "POST" );

function onComplete( response:Object, fail:Object ):void 
{
    trace( JSON.encode(response)  );
}
于 2013-06-02T15:20:44.980 回答